Adam Baehr I will start off my review by saying that I have seen some of the most disturbing films ever created those of which being "The Human Centipede", "Martyrs", "A Serbian Film" twice, "I Spit on Your Grave" and "Hostel" along with many others so I'm very calloused when it comes to not flinching when watching Graphic Content but this movie hit my core like a punch from Saitama. I will now start with the story which is about a girl named Angel who is a deaf mute who is forced to work in a prostitution house in the Balkans of the late 1990's. The story progresses when she meets the soldiers that killed her family at the house and fyi that isn't a spoiler that is in the base synopsis of the movie. I will now head to the acting department which was cast Superbly seeing as I didn't know anybody outside of "Sean Pertwee" whom I love as an actor. The main protagonist Angel who is played by "Rosie Day" was Absolutely Amazing in her role and everyone else did a tremendously great job. I will move onto the action which is hard to define so I will combine but action with psychological aspects. I mean the action scenes are among some of the most grueling and painful to watch scenes I have seen for an extremely long time and very bloody. I will now go into the psychological aspects of this movie. I mean I had a hard time watching this film and as I mentioned prior I have seen a ton of stuff. I mean the subject matter and what it portrays on the screen is harsh,grim,cruel,heartless and incessant the whole time. I literally had to force myself to watch it until the end. I wanted to go through the screen and kill these sick individuals myself. The location was shot very well in a disused Air Force Base doubling as a brothel house so it mainly stuck to the one house the entire movie. I will close by saying this is Paul Hyett's second movie I have seen but his first movie made because I watched "Howl" the other night and it was Incredible. I will finish with this and that is that this movie is gut-wrenching to watch and will more then likely make you feel there is no longer any hope for civilization if you haven't already lost that but this is a Must-Watch movie that will question everything you hold dear considering this still happens in today's society all around the world. I'm honestly at a loss for words but just prepare yourselves for one of the the most unsympathetic and barbarous films you will ever watch and have a wonderful day.
TdSmth5 A girl crawls through a vent, walks among a bunch of sinister men, is told to prepare the girls, grabs a box with needles and drugs, and drugs some girl laying on a filth bed. Next we go back to the day she herself arrived at the place. She and a bunch of girls are taken to the house. They meet the boss, Viktor, who tells them he'll take care of them if they take care of him and that trust is key. He grabs some girls and cuts her throat to make his point. We go back and forth between the present and the girl's past. She's deaf and during the Balkan war her family was killed by some military unit. Now she's enslaved in the filthy whorehouse but she's the one whom Viktor trusts. She feeds the girls, drugs them and puts make-up on them when the customers arrive, most of whom are violent. When a girl is beaten to death she cleans the body. And in her spare time she wanders through the vents and crawlspace.A new set of girls arrive. On of them knows sign language and befriends Angel, the deaf girl. One day a customer breaks the pelvis of Angel's friend but that doesn't keep Viktor and some doctor from forcing her to continue to work. When some militia arrive, Angel witnesses how her friend is killed during sex. She tries to intervene and in a struggle ends up killing the huge customer. That infuriates the militia commander. He's someone we've met before, he was in charge of the raid that killed Angel's family--what a coincidence. Now everyone is after her but she escapes through the crawlspace with one guy chasing after he. Eventually she escapes the house. Viktor, the commander, and his brother pursue her. Somehow she'll have to survive.The Seasoning House is one of those movies that wears you down by the sheer and relentless ugliness and hopelessness of it all. The story is obviously unpleasant, everything is dirty, ugly, and nasty visually, well, except for Angel. Making her deaf and unable to speak is an unusual choice. But it's almost the next logical step in movie-making that enjoys keeping dialogue to a minimum. Another surprise is that this movie could have turned into revenge horror but it never does, in spite of some calling it a revenge thriller. The movie is occasionally very gory. But like most movies these days it portrays men in the worst possible light. There's not a single decent guy in this movie. Things do occasionally slow down quite a bit and clearly there's not a whole lot of story or script but the lovely Rosie Day makes it all bearable.
westsideschl Cinematography was spot on (and at times graphic); acting beyond spot on; flow and directing couldn't be better; props and sets thoughtfully engaging; creative storytelling in showing abuse of power by armed militias, in this case, shown in Eastern Europe. And, as we all know, still occurs throughout the world in it's various manifestations. The story also delves into how that abusive, power enabled mind set, carries over into extreme abusive manipulation of girls and women. Forewarned: Graphic displays of abusive prostitution and close up killings, but shown to enhance the impact of the message. Do we see justice properly served with a feel good ending - well, watch and see. Don't let the cover mislead you into thinking it's a cheap horror flick. It's nothing like what the cover suggests.
